The Memorial Chargers are taking a road trip to take on the Claremore Zebras at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Both teams beat their previous opponents by a single goal, so this matchup might be just as contested.
Memorial proved they can win big on Tuesday (they won by ten) and on Thursday they proved they can win the close ones too. Their defense stepped up to hand East Central a 1-0 shutout. Winning may never get old, but Memorial sure are getting used to it with their third in a row.
Claremore hadn't beaten Collinsville on the road since April 13, 2017 but that history sure didn't bother them on Thursday. The Zebras beat the Cardinals by a goal, winning 2-1.
Memorial pushed their record up to 10-2 with the victory, which was their sixth straight at home. The home wins came thanks in part to their defensive effort, having only given up two goals over those six matchups. As for Claremore, they have been performing well recently as they've won four of their last five cont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 6-7 record this season.
Everything went Memorial's way against Claremore in their previous meeting back in March of 2019, as Memorial made off with a 3-0 victory. Do the Chargers have another victory up their sleeve, or will the Zebras tur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
